The SR-72 Darkstar: An Emerging Legend

Developed by Skunk Works, the advanced research division of Lockheed Martin, the SR-72 aims to succeed the SR-71 Blackbird, which was a notorious icon of the Cold War. Designed to achieve hypersonic speeds of up to Mach 6, this aircraft would be approximately three times faster than its predecessor. This remarkable speed would make the SR-72 nearly impossible to detect by current defense systems. However, the project remains shrouded in mystery, with numerous doubts concerning its technical feasibility and operational effectiveness. Despite the uncertainty, the notion of a reconnaissance aircraft capable of such feats captivates the collective imagination and remains a hot topic of debate among industry experts.

Technical Challenges of Hypersonic Engines

To enable the SR-72 to achieve hypersonic velocities, it would require engines of exceptional technical sophistication. The aircraft is expected to utilize Combined Cycle Engines based on turbine technology (TBCC), capable of merging the performance characteristics of traditional jet engines during subsonic and supersonic phases with those of a ramjet for hypersonic speeds. These cutting-edge engines would allow the aircraft to elude air defense systems solely through its incredible speed. However, the development of such engines presents colossal challenges—from technological hurdles to financial constraints—with limited information available about their current advancement.

A Prospective Arms Race in Aviation

The realization of the SR-72 could catalyze a new arms race, akin to the one witnessed during the development of fifth-generation stealth fighters. An aircraft capable of flying at Mach 6, while remaining manned and maneuverable, could surpass many existing air defense systems. However, rapid advancements in missile technologies—such as the Raytheon Standard Missile 3, designed to intercept targets at extremely high altitudes—could challenge the perceived superiority of the SR-72. The strategic potential of this hypersonic aircraft raises questions about the future of defense capabilities and the balance of power on a global scale.
